
Polymarket’s weather vertical trades $244.72M across 39 active city markets today, with London attracting the largest share at $62.13M. The British capital’s forecast high ranges narrowly from 32°C to 33.3°C, reflecting a tight consensus among sources.
Chicago emerges as the most contested market, where forecast highs diverge sharply between 74°F and 90.3°F, a 16.3°F gap. This wide spread, paired with $6.87M in volume, marks it as the most unsettled and tradable question in weather markets today. For context, Chicago’s actual high yesterday was 79°F, placing the market’s range both below and well above that figure.
Other cities illustrate geographic and forecast diversity. New York City sees $55.13M traded with a 4.2°F forecast spread between 67°F and 71.2°F, showing moderate disagreement. Seoul’s market of $19.70M features a tight 0.5°C spread from 25.5°C to 26°C, indicating strong consensus in East Asia. Meanwhile, Atlanta and Dallas present wider forecast gaps of 13.1°F and 14.8°F respectively, with $9.38M and $9.34M traded, highlighting volatility in southern U.S. weather predictions.
